Francesca Barcenas profile image
Actors

Francesca Barcenas

Has not appeared on any streaming services yet.

Popular movies & shows by Francesca Barcenas

Zoe
Zoe (2018)
6.1Romance 

Amazon Prime
An unhandled error has occurred. Reload 🗙